当前位置:首页 > 互联网络 > 正文

超立方体静态互联网络的结构与特性分析

超立方体静态互联网络的结构与特性分析

超立方体(Hypercube)作为一种经典的拓扑结构,在并行计算、分布式系统和网络设计中广泛应用。它不仅具有良好的对称性和可扩展性,还能够有效支持高带宽和低延迟的通信需求。本文将从结构和特性两个方面对超立方体静态互联网络进行深入分析。

超立方体网络的结构基于n维立方体,其中每个节点代表一个顶点,而边则表示节点之间的直接连接。在n维超立方体中,共有2^n个节点,每个节点与n个其他节点相连。这种结构使得每个节点在逻辑上具有相同的连接度,从而实现了高度的对称性。这种对称性不仅简化了网络设计和管理,还使得负载均衡更加容易实现。

从连接方式来看,超立方体网络的每个节点可以表示为一个n位的二进制数,每一位对应一个维度。两个节点之间存在一条边,当且仅当它们的二进制表示只有一位不同。这种连接方式使得节点之间的距离可以通过汉明距离来衡量,即两个节点二进制表示中不同的位数。汉明距离越小,通信延迟越低,这使得超立方体网络在需要高效通信的场景中具有显著优势。

超立方体静态互联网络的结构与特性分析

超立方体网络的特性主要体现在其扩展性、容错性和通信效率等方面。首先,其扩展性非常好,随着维度n的增加,网络规模呈指数增长,能够轻松适应大规模并行计算的需求。其次,超立方体网络具有较高的容错性,即使某些节点或连接失效,网络仍然能够保持连通性,这得益于其高度对称的结构和冗余的连接路径。此外,超立方体网络的通信效率较高,节点之间的最短路径长度为O(log n),这使得数据传输更加高效,适合需要频繁通信的分布式应用。

然而,超立方体网络也存在一些局限性。例如,随着维度的增加,网络的连接数和带宽需求也会迅速增长,这可能导致物理实现上的挑战。此外,超立方体网络的拓扑结构在某些情况下可能不够灵活,难以适应动态变化的通信需求。因此,在实际应用中,通常需要结合其他拓扑结构或进行适当的优化,以充分发挥其优势。

超立方体静态互联网络的结构与特性分析

总的来说,超立方体静态互联网络以其独特的结构和优异的特性,在并行计算和分布式系统中占据重要地位。通过深入分析其结构和特性,我们可以更好地理解其在实际应用中的表现,并为其优化和改进提供理论依据。